A BILL

To amend the Fair Labor Standards Act of 1938 to provide that tasks and
services performed by certain individuals in postsecondary vocational
institutions not be treated as employment.

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ives of the
United States of America in Congress assembled,
SECTION 1.

This Act may be cited as the ``Training Assignments for Student
Knowledge Act'' or the ``TASK Act''.
SEC. 2.
